NZ Certificate in Health and Wellbeing (Support Work) Level 3
The practice, the place and the people
Describe culturally safe Maori operating principles and values
Recognise signs of vulnerability and abuse in a health or well-being setting
Respond to loss and grief
Describe factors that contribute to mental health well-being and mental health problems
The place, policies and procedures
Describe risk management planning
Demonstrate knowledge of advocacy and a self-advocacy process
Apply health, safety and security practices
Support a person to participate as a member of the community
The place and the people
Support a person to meet their personal care needs
Support people to use assistive equipment and move
The person and the profession
Observe and respond to changes
Demonstrate knowledge of causes and common effects of physical disability
Demonstrate the ageing process and its effects on a person's lifestyle and wellbeing
The person and safe practice
Support a person to develop and achieve goals
Provide support to a person whose behaviour presents challenges
Provide information about resources and support services
First Aid
Demonstrate and apply knowledge of professional and ethical behaviour
